Project Overview
The uPVC doors and windows project focuses on the utilization of unplasticized polyvinyl chloride (uPVC) as a material for manufacturing doors and windows. uPVC is a thermoplastic polymer widely recognized for its durability, low maintenance requirements, and weather-resistant properties, making it an ideal choice for residential and commercial properties. The increasing emphasis on energy efficiency and eco-friendly construction practices has further propelled the demand for uPVC products. This project encompasses market trends, including a rising preference for sustainable alternatives to traditional materials like wood and aluminum. With a significant increase in construction and real estate activities, particularly in burgeoning economies, the need for reliable and cost-effective building materials has intensified. The project will also analyze innovations in manufacturing processes such as extrusion and injection molding specific to uPVC applications. Furthermore, it will evaluate competitive dynamics within the market, assessing key players, production capabilities, and distribution networks. As global initiatives towards reducing carbon footprints gain momentum, uPVC doors and windows are positioned favorably due to their long lifespan and recyclability. SWOT Analysis
Strengths
- High durability and low maintenance requirements.
- Good thermal and sound insulation properties.
- Cost-effective compared to traditional materials.
Weaknesses
- Limited aesthetic options compared to wood and metal.
- UV degradation over time if not properly treated.
- Initial higher setup costs for production facilities.
Opportunities
- Technological advancements in manufacturing processes.
- Growing renovations and remodeling market.
- Expansion into new geographical markets.
Threats
- Intense competition from alternative materials.
- Fluctuating raw material prices.
- Regulatory changes impacting manufacturing and usage.

How much investment is required?
Total capital investment ranges from ₹708,000 to ₹33,200,000 depending on the scale of operation. This covers plant and machinery, civil work, pre-operative expenses, and working capital. Larger scales require proportionally higher investment but typically offer better returns.
When does this project break even?
At the larger investment scale, the expected break-even is approximately approx. 5 years at approximately 70.00% capacity utilisation. Smaller setups may reach break-even sooner due to lower fixed costs relative to the capacity.
